    Scitus Remote Sensing And Image Interpretation by Beniamino Cipriani

    Remote sensing and its kindred technologies, such as geographic information systems (GIS) and the Global Positioning System (GPS), are having a pervasive impact on the conduct of sciences, government, and business alike. This book is designed as a reference tool for the burgeoning number of practitioners who use geospatial information and analysis in their work. Rapid advances in computational power and sensor design are allowing remote sensing and its kindred technologies, such as geographic information systems (GIS) and the Global Positioning System (GPS), to play an increasingly important role in science, engineering, 'resource management, commerce, and other fields of human endeavor. Because of the wide range of academic and professional settings in which this book might be used, we have made this discussion "discipline neutral." That is, rather than writing a book heavily oriented toward a single field such as business ecology, engineering, forestry. geography, geology, urban and regional planning. or water resource management, we approach the subject in such a manner that students and practitioners in any discipline should gain a clear understanding of remote sensing systems and their virtually unlimited applications. In short, anyone involved in geospatial data acquisition and analysis should find this book to be a valuable text and reference.
